    Bridges' Battery lost six killed, 20 wounded, and four missing out of 126 officers and men at Chickamauga. The battery also lost 46 horses, one Napoleon, one Ordnance rifle, three limbers, and one caisson. Bridges' Battery dragged four abandoned guns from other batteries off the field.

    Major Arnold McMahan, 120 soldiers and the colors of the regiment were now in the hands of the enemy. In six hours of fighting, the 21st Ohio, numbering about 540 men, lost 265 killed, wounded or captured. 46 men would eventually be sent to Andersonville prison. Only ten of the prisoners would survive.
